Atlantis Bridge Suite
$25,000 per night
The
Atlantis Bridge Suite has the distinction of being the most expensive hotel
suite in the world---it's $25,000 a night. So what do you get for that kind of
money? For starters, location, location, location. The Bridge Suite is located
on top of a bridge that connects the two Royal Towers buildings, so it overlooks
the entire resort
and marina.
The ten-room suite is decorated in red, black and
gold (lots of gold) and comes with its own butler, bar lounge and entertainment
center as well as 12-foot ceilings. The master bedroom has a sitting area,
his-and-hers closets, and hand-painted linens. The bathrooms have chaise
lounges, marble baths, and dolphin fixtures. For those who are picky about their
personal space, there are two separate master bathrooms. The kitchen also has
its own entrance so the butler or cook neverbothers you.
